Crowdsourcing can help you collect feedback and generate ideas from diverse people and perspectives. What is crowdsourcing? Crowdsourcing is where you ask people outside your company for ideas, information, and opinions – usually via the internet – to help you craft better products. Why crowdsource product ideas.

Assets & Liabilities: My Go-to Method for Taking Inventory With Teams

The Product Coalition

I like to crowdsource items for the assets column first because they tend to be positive and help maintain an optimistic energy in the room. Ask the group for examples of things that are known strengths, notable efforts or proof points, and anything that’s working or has worked in the past that the team could leverage or learn from.
